Racial and economic gap in awareness of lifesaving HPV vaccine

There are worrisome racial, economic, educational, and gender gaps in awareness about the lifesaving vaccine for human papilloma virus (HPV), a Yale Cancer Center study has found. The study is being presented at the 2013 annual meeting of the American Society of Clinical Oncology (ASCO) in Chicago.

HPV is a primarily sexually transmitted virus most widely known for causing cervical cancer, but it can also cause anal cancer, certain oral cancers, and cancers of the sexual organs of both women and men. (more…)

Algorithms find genetic cancer networks

Researchers at Washington University in St., Louis, using powerful algorithms developed by computer scientists at Brown University, have assembled the most complete genetic profile yet of acute myeloid leukemia, an aggressive form of blood cancer. Findings are reported in the New England Journal of Medicine.

PROVIDENCE, R.I. [Brown University] — Powerful data-sifting algorithms developed by computer scientists at Brown University are helping to untangle the profoundly complex genetics of cancer.

In a study reported on May 1, 2013, in the New England Journal of Medicine, researchers from Washington University in St. Louis used two algorithms developed at Brown to assemble the most complete genetic profile yet of acute myeloid leukemia (AML), an aggressive form of blood cancer. The researchers hope the work will lead to new AML treatments based on the genetics of each patient’s disease. (more…)

Boosting ‘cellular garbage disposal’ can delay the aging process, UCLA biologists report

UCLA life scientists have identified a gene previously implicated in Parkinson’s disease that can delay the onset of aging and extend the healthy life span of fruit flies. The research, they say, could have important implications for aging and disease in humans.

The gene, called parkin, serves at least two vital functions: It marks damaged proteins so that cells can discard them before they become toxic, and it is believed to play a key role in the removal of damaged mitochondria from cells. (more…)

Sowing a more sustainable future

One of the keys to better nutrition and health for the people of Rwanda fits in the palm of a hand: legumes. But despite their nutritional punch, legumes—including common beans, cowpeas, and lima beans—are highly susceptible to drought and disease. That’s what brought MSU scientists to Rwanda, which has the world’s highest bean consumption per capita, to work on breeding heartier varieties that can sustain the people and economy of the country.

To increase yields, MSU’s Jim Kelly, a professor of crop and soil sciences who has been developing bean varieties for more than 30 years, is introducing new varieties as well as educational materials to help farmers grow them successfully. Using traditional methods that don’t require genetic manipulation, Kelly has bred climbing beans, as opposed to bush-like beans, that already have improved yields from a quarter ton per acre to four tons per acre in the country’s high-altitude, steep, hilly terrain. Blast concussions could cause pituitary deficiencies in war vets

Many veterans suffering from blast concussions may have hormone deficiencies that mimic some of the symptoms of post-traumatic stress disorder and depression, according to researchers with the Department of Veterans Affairs Puget Sound Health Care System and the University of Washington.

The researchers screened 35 veterans with blast injuries. They found that 42 percent had irregular hormone levels indicative of hypopituitarism, a condition that can often be controlled by replacing the deficient hormones. (more…)

New Robotic Instruments to Provide Real-Time Data on Gulf of Maine Red Tide

Deployment could lead transformation of toxic HAB monitoring

A new robotic sensor deployed by Woods Hole Oceanographic Institution (WHOI) in Gulf of Maine coastal waters may transform the way red tides or harmful algal blooms (HABs) are monitored and managed in New England. The instrument was launched at the end of last month, and a second such system will be deployed later this spring.

The results will add critical data to weekly real-time forecasts of New England red tide this year distributed to more than 150 coastal resource and fisheries managers in six states as well as federal agencies such as NOAA, the FDA and the EPA. Researchers also plan to add data from the sensor to regular updates  provided on the “Current Status” page of the Northeast PSP website. (more…)

New Advance in Biofuel Production

Joint BioEnergy Institute Researchers Develop Enzyme-free Ionic Liquid Pre-treatment

Advanced biofuels – liquid fuels synthesized from the sugars in cellulosic biomass – offer a clean, green and renewable alternative to gasoline, diesel and jet fuels. Bringing the costs of producing these advanced biofuels down to competitive levels with petrofuels, however, is a major challenge. Researchers at the U.S. Department of Energy (DOE)’s Joint BioEnergy Institute (JBEI), a bioenergy research center led by Berkeley Lab, have taken another step towards meeting this challenge with the development of a new technique for pre-treating cellulosic biomass with ionic liquids – salts that are liquids rather than crystals at room temperature. This new technique requires none of the expensive enzymes used in previous ionic liquid pretreatments, and makes it easier to recover fuel sugars and recycle the ionic liquid. (more…)
